Array Technologies(ARRY) - 2024 Q4 - Earnings Call Transcript
2025-02-28 09:43
Financial Data and Key Metrics Changes - The company achieved $275 million in revenue for Q4 2024 and $916 million for the full year, exceeding the midpoint of previously communicated guidance [12][52] - Q4 adjusted gross margin improved by 410 basis points year-on-year to 29.8%, while full year adjusted gross margin reached 34.1%, an increase of 680 basis points compared to 2023 [12][53] - Adjusted EBITDA for Q4 was $45.2 million, with a full year total of $173.6 million, down from $288.1 million in the prior year [12][54] - The net loss attributable to common shareholders for Q4 was $141.2 million, compared to a net income of $6 million in the prior year [51][54] - Free cash flow for the year was $135 million, ending with a cash balance of $364 million [12][55] Business Line Data and Key Metrics Changes - The order book ended the year at $2 billion, up 10% from 2023, with over 20% growth in the domestic portion [17] - The OmniTrack terrain following tracker contributed almost 10% of 2024 revenue, reflecting strong market traction [18] Market Data and Key Metrics Changes - Utility scale solar remains the cheapest and fastest-growing energy source, with solar and solar plus battery storage representing 64% of new electricity deployment in the U.S. [21] - The U.S. market stabilized towards the end of 2024, with expectations for continued momentum in 2025 despite previous headwinds [22][29] Company Strategy and Development Direction - The company is focused on supply chain resiliency, with a new manufacturing facility in Albuquerque aimed at reducing costs and risks [13] - Continued investment in innovation, including partnerships with companies like SWAP Robotics, to enhance operational efficiency and project cycle times [37][38] - The company aims to provide 100% domestic content trackers in the U.S. by the first half of 2025 [26][40] Management's Comments on Operating Environment and Future Outlook - Management expressed optimism about the utility scale solar industry's value proposition and demand, expecting 20% top-line growth in 2025 [29][66] - The company is taking a conservative approach to forecasting for 2025, with expectations for revenue between $1.05 billion and $1.15 billion [59] Other Important Information - The company experienced significant impairment charges related to the 2022 STI acquisition, impacting operating expenses [49] - The company is actively monitoring developments regarding the Inflation Reduction Act and its implications for the solar industry [24][26] Q&A Session Summary Question: Can you discuss the EBITDA margin in Q1 compared to the rest of the year? - Management indicated that Q1 EBITDA margins are expected to be lower due to the continuation of large shipments from Q4 and the roll-off of some amortization [70] Question: What initiatives are being taken to grow the backlog? - Management noted a strong win rate for new orders, with a book-to-bill ratio of 1.5 in North America, despite some debookings in Brazil [78] Question: What pricing dynamics are expected in 2025? - Management stated that pricing remains disciplined, with commodity prices impacting ASPs rather than aggressive pricing strategies [82] Question: How does the competitive environment look after Soltec's exit in Europe? - Management acknowledged gaining market share in Brazil but noted legal constraints in Spain preventing immediate project takeovers [108] Question: Are there plans to sell off any 45X credits? - Management indicated that selling credits is not a near-term plan, as most credits are filed by vendors, but they would evaluate selling excess credits in the future [113]

Array Technologies Inc:减值影响;2025财年盈利预测略低于市场预期-20250228
海通国际· 2025-02-28 04:32
Investment Rating - The report maintains a neutral investment rating for Array Technologies, indicating that the stock's total return over the next 12-18 months is expected to be in line with the return of its relevant broad market benchmark [14]. Core Insights - Array Technologies reported adjusted EBITDA slightly below market expectations for the fourth quarter, leading to a negative market reaction. The company also reported a net loss due to impairment related to its STI acquisition [1][2]. - For the fiscal year 2025, Array provided revenue guidance of $1.05 to $1.15 billion, representing a year-over-year growth of 15-26%, while adjusted EBITDA guidance is set at $180 to $200 million, which is below the market expectation of $233 million [2][3]. - The company acknowledged ongoing headwinds in the utility-scale solar market but remains optimistic about moderate growth in Europe, despite challenges in Brazil due to currency depreciation and new tariffs on solar components [1][2]. Financial Performance Summary - In Q4 2024, Array reported net revenue of $275 million, a 19% decrease quarter-over-quarter and a 7% decrease year-over-year, with a gross profit margin of 28% [3][6]. - The adjusted net income for Q4 2024 was a loss of $141 million, primarily due to a $74 million non-cash goodwill impairment and a $92 million non-cash long-term intangible asset write-down related to the STI acquisition [3][6]. - The company reaffirmed a strong order backlog of $2 billion, consistent with previous quarters, indicating stable demand despite market challenges [2][3].

Array Technologies(ARRY) - 2024 Q4 - Annual Results
2025-02-27 21:10
Revenue Performance - Fourth quarter 2024 revenue reached $275.2 million, exceeding the mid-point of guidance[4] - Full year 2024 revenue totaled $915.8 million, with a gross margin of 32.5%[4] - Total revenue for the year ended December 31, 2024, was $915.8 million, a decrease of 42% compared to $1.58 billion in 2023[24] - Revenue for the three months ended December 31, 2024, was $275,232 thousand, a decrease from $341,615 thousand in the same period of 2023, representing a decline of approximately 19.4%[29] - ARRAY expects over 20% year-over-year revenue growth for 2025 at the midpoint of guidance[5] - The company anticipates first quarter 2025 revenue in the range of $260 million to $270 million[7] Profitability and Loss - The company reported a net loss to common shareholders of $(296.1) million for the full year, including a $236.0 million non-cash goodwill impairment charge[4] - Adjusted EBITDA for the fourth quarter was $45.2 million, while the full year adjusted EBITDA was $173.6 million[4] - Gross profit for the year ended December 31, 2024, was $297.7 million, down from $415.6 million in 2023, reflecting a gross margin of approximately 32.5%[24] - The company reported a net loss of $240.4 million for the year ended December 31, 2024, compared to a net income of $137.2 million in 2023[24] - Net loss for the three months ended December 31, 2024, was $(126,903) thousand, compared to a net income of $19,342 thousand in the same period of 2023[30] - Adjusted net income for the three months ended December 31, 2024, was $25,117 thousand, slightly down from $26,415 thousand in the same period of 2023[30] Cash and Liabilities - Cash and cash equivalents increased to $363.0 million as of December 31, 2024, from $249.1 million in 2023[22] - Total current liabilities rose to $437.8 million in 2024, up from $335.7 million in 2023, indicating a 30% increase[24] - The company experienced a significant increase in accounts payable, which rose to $172.4 million in 2024 from $119.5 million in 2023[24] - Cash paid for interest in the year ended December 31, 2024, was $38,655 thousand, down from $43,949 thousand in 2023[28] - Cash and cash equivalents at the end of the period were $364,141 thousand, an increase from $249,080 thousand at the end of the previous year[28] Operating Expenses - Operating expenses for the year ended December 31, 2024, totaled $524.7 million, significantly higher than $201.4 million in 2023[24] - General and administrative expenses for the three months ended December 31, 2024, were $45,663 thousand, an increase of 4.5% from $43,710 thousand in 2023[31] - Adjusted general and administrative expenses for the three months ended December 31, 2024, were $25,299 thousand, a decrease of 40.7% compared to $42,581 thousand in 2023[31] Shareholder Information - The weighted average common shares outstanding for the year ended December 31, 2024, was 151.8 million, compared to 150.9 million in 2023[24] - The weighted average number of common shares outstanding for the three months ended December 31, 2024, was 151,944 thousand, compared to 151,175 thousand in the same period of 2023[30] - The company reported a basic loss per common share of $1.95 for the year ended December 31, 2024, compared to earnings of $0.57 per share in 2023[24] Goodwill and Impairment - The company recorded a goodwill impairment of $236.0 million for the year ended December 31, 2024[24] - The company reported a goodwill impairment of $74,000 thousand for the three months ended December 31, 2024[30] Future Outlook - The OmniTrack™ product now accounts for over 20% of the company's order book[4] - ARRAY is on track to deliver 100% domestic content solar trackers by the first half of 2025[4] - Adjusted net income per share for 2025 is projected to be between $0.60 and $0.70[7] Cash Flow - For the three months ended December 31, 2024, net cash provided by operating activities was $57,586 thousand, a decrease of 38.6% compared to $93,981 thousand for the same period in 2023[32] - Free cash flow for the three months ended December 31, 2024, was $44,609 thousand, down 49.6% from $88,607 thousand in the prior year[32] Legal and Other Costs - The company incurred $2,240 thousand in certain legal expenses for the three months ended December 31, 2024, compared to $244 thousand in the same period of 2023[31] - Other costs for the three months ended December 31, 2024, included $2,586 thousand related to Capped-Call accounting treatment evaluation[31] - The total estimated tax impact of all Adjusted Net Income add-backs for the year ended December 31, 2024, was $(42,596) thousand, compared to $(20,863) thousand for 2023[31] Capital Expenditures - The purchase of property, plant, and equipment for the year ended December 31, 2024, was $7,305 thousand, down from $16,989 thousand in 2023[32] Litigation - The company is awaiting a decision on an appeal related to litigation dismissed with prejudice on May 19, 2023[31]
ARRAY Technologies, Inc. Reports Financial Results for the Fourth Quarter and Full Year 2024
GlobeNewswire· 2025-02-27 21:05
Financial Performance - ARRAY Technologies reported fourth quarter revenue of $275.2 million, exceeding the mid-point of guidance, with a gross margin of 28.5% and an adjusted gross margin of 29.8% [7][4] - For the full year 2024, the company achieved revenue of $915.8 million, a gross margin of 32.5%, and an adjusted gross margin of 34.1% [7][4] - The net loss to common shareholders for the fourth quarter was $(141.2) million, which included a non-cash goodwill impairment charge of $74.0 million and a long-lived intangible asset write-down of $91.9 million related to the 2022 STI acquisition [7][4] Operational Highlights - ARRAY finished 2024 with an order book of $2 billion, reflecting a 10% year-on-year growth [4] - The company's OmniTrack™ product now represents over 20% of the order book, indicating strong market traction [4] - ARRAY is on track to deliver 100% domestic content solar trackers by the first half of 2025 [4] Market Outlook - The company anticipates over 20% year-over-year revenue growth for 2025, despite facing headwinds such as permitting delays and labor constraints [5] - In Europe, modest growth is expected in 2025, while Brazil's growth is impacted by macroeconomic factors like currency devaluation and tariffs [5] - ARRAY remains optimistic about future demand for utility-scale solar energy both domestically and internationally [5] Cash Flow and Financial Position - Free cash flow for the year was reported at $135.4 million, indicating strong cash generation capabilities [7] - Total executed contracts and awarded orders as of December 31, 2024, stood at $2.0 billion [7] Guidance - For the first quarter of 2025, ARRAY expects revenue in the range of $260 million to $270 million, with an adjusted EBITDA margin between 11% to 13% [11] - For the full year 2025, revenue is projected to be between $1.05 billion and $1.15 billion, with adjusted EBITDA expected to range from $180 million to $200 million [11]

ARRAY Technologies Names Gina Gunning as Chief Legal Officer
GlobeNewswire· 2025-01-27 14:00
Core Viewpoint - ARRAY Technologies has appointed Gina Gunning as the new chief legal officer and corporate secretary, bringing over 25 years of legal and compliance experience to the company [1][2]. Group 1: Appointment Details - Gina Gunning will report directly to ARRAY's CEO, Kevin G. Hostetler, and will relocate to Chandler, Arizona [1]. - Gunning's previous role was as Chief Legal Officer and Corporate Secretary at GrafTech International Ltd., where she managed the legal department and global litigation [2][3]. Group 2: Experience and Qualifications - Gunning is recognized for her expertise in corporate law, governance, compliance, and risk management, with a strong background in structuring complex transactions and navigating regulatory landscapes [2][3]. - Prior to GrafTech, she held senior legal positions at FirstEnergy Corp. and Cliffs Natural Resources Inc., focusing on mergers and acquisitions, securities law, and capital markets transactions [3]. Group 3: Responsibilities and Vision - As chief legal officer, Gunning will lead ARRAY's legal, compliance, and risk management teams, ensuring alignment with business objectives and adherence to legal standards [4]. - Her responsibilities will include providing strategic counsel on corporate governance, contracts, intellectual property, and environmental, social, and governance (ESG) initiatives [4].
